Deadly shooting in Borger under investigation


A deadly shooting in Borger late Sunday night has left one person dead and another hospitalized, prompting an ongoing investigation by local authorities.

According to the Borger Police Department, officers were dispatched around 9:52 p.m. on March 16 to the 500 block of North Florida Street after reports of gunfire. Upon arrival, officers searched the area and discovered a shooting victim nearby in the 600 block of Mississippi Street. Emergency responders provided immediate medical aid before transporting the victim to Golden Plains Community Hospital, where they were later pronounced dead.

While investigating the scene, authorities were informed of a second shooting victim who had been transported by private vehicle to Golden Plains Community Hospital. This individual was later transferred to a hospital in Amarillo, where they remain in stable condition.

Preliminary findings indicate that the incident stemmed from an altercation between the two victims in a convenience store parking lot, which escalated into gunfire. Police have not identified any additional suspects at this time but are searching for a red Ford pickup with Texas license plate VPP4995, which may have been involved in the case.

Authorities urge anyone with information or those who may have witnessed the shooting but have not yet spoken to law enforcement to contact the Borger Police Department at (806) 273-0950 and ask to speak with a detective.

The Borger Police Department extended its gratitude to the Hutchinson County Sheriff's Office, Texas Highway Patrol, National Park Service Park Rangers, and the Borger Fire Department for their assistance in the investigation.
